I rise today to pay tribute to the life and work of an outstanding human being--Dr. Howard Temin of the University of Wisconsin, who passed away at his home on the evening of February 9, after a long struggle with lung cancer. Dr. Temin was one of the world's foremost cancer and virology experts, winning a Nobel Prize in 1975 for his work in those areas. Dr. Temin was the quintessential scientist. He was also a man with an enormous breadth and depth of knowledge who wore well the mantle of the Renaissance tradition. As a world traveler, he studied the history and customs of the many lands and people he visited. He was also an avid gardener and amateur botanist. He constantly surprised learned colleagues in all fields with his sophisticated knowledge of their disciplines. He was a marvelous conversationalist, but also an avid listener. And on most Saturday mornings, he could be found in his synagogue, where he delighted in learning and discussing the Torah--or Old Testament.
